Summary
Chris Pappas told donors "we're losing" in a Friday fundraising email, escalating Democratic alarm over holding New Hampshire's open Senate seat two months before the midterms.
A recent University of New Hampshire poll showed Pappas, 46, narrowly behind former Senator John E. Sununu in the matchup expected after Tuesday's primary.
Sununu's entry has revived Republican hopes after years of weak Senate recruitment in the state, with the party promising major spending that some Democrats fear they cannot match.
The anxiety cuts against Democrats' broader strategy of pouring money into red states such as Ohio, Iowa and Texas while risking the seat being vacated by retiring Senator Jeanne Shaheen.
